Why is the climate near the sea humid?
Advertisements
Solution
- Seawater gets evaporated due to the heat of the sun and thus water vapours get mixed in the air.
- Air near the sea with higher temperature holds a greater amount of moisture.
As a result, the climate near the sea is humid.
